Dubai, known for its luxurious shopping scene, is home to numerous Indian ethnic wear stores, particularly around areas like Meena Bazaar, Bur Dubai, and Al Fahidi. These stores offer not only authentic clothing but also custom tailoring, accessories, and ready-to-wear collections. 7. Popular Types of Indian Ethnic Wear in Dubai
-
Lehengas: Traditional skirt and blouse sets for weddings and festivals
-
Sarees: Timeless draped attire available in silk, chiffon, and georgette
-
Kurtis: Casual and formal tops for daily wear or office
-
Salwar Suits: Comfortable sets with pants and dupattas
-
Sherwanis & Nehru Jackets: Elegant menswear for weddings and events
-
Palazzos & Shararas: Stylish, modernized ethnic wear options
